Button tufting on the seat and elegantly turned wood legs give this accent piece a tailored and sophisticated feel. This versatile bench is a nice size for an end-of-the-bed seat where you can lay out your ensemble for the next day or slip on your favorite shoes before going out at night. The height of the bench also makes great seating almost anywhere in the home, including as a dining bench that can replace your wood dining chairs.

Construction & Warranty
Frame Construction
Hardwood frame from select laminated hardwood, reinforced with two fame center support rails that add strength and durability. All joints are double-doweled and glued, corners are reinforced with wood and cleat blocks for structural support.
